The Hunger Games book series continues in 2025, with author Suzanne Collins writing another entry in the dystopian novel series. The core stories in the young adult series includes a trilogy following Katniss Everdeen, as well as The Ballad of Songbirds & Snakes, a prequel about a younger Coriolanus Snow. The Hunger Games movies have adapted all the author’s work for the big screen, with stars like Jennifer Lawrence and Tom Blyth portraying core characters from the books.
Now, Variety has reported that Collins is working on another entry in The Hunger Games universe, slated for release On March 18, 2025. The book, titled Sunrise on the Reaping, takes place 40 years after the events of Songbirds & Snakes. It will be set during the Second Quarter Quell, meaning Haymitch could return. The author says it will involve ideas of narrative control and believing those who are in power. Check out what Collins had to say about the upcoming novel below:
With ‘Sunrise on the Reaping,’ I was inspired by David Hume’s idea of implicit submission and, in his words, ‘the easiness with which the many are governed by the few. The story also lent itself to a deeper dive into the use of propaganda and the power of those who control the narrative. The question ‘Real or not real?’ seems more pressing to me every day.
